			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<p>problem solved- I was doing the mechanical set up- It would appear that Repetier wants to see a resistance on the hot-head temp monitor otherwise it stops operating. I just plugged a resistance across the TO pins and hey-presto...</p>]]></content>

			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<p>I have seen a few posts about this but not spotted the solution yet.</p><p>Arduino Mega 2560 board/ Ramps 1.4 Repetier 1.0.6 .</p><p>Communication is oK- Pronterface has total control (but its not a user friendly interface) - the Repetier will drive the all the motors correctly to their Home position and respond to the end stop switches-, The fan and other manual controls are working- but the manual position&nbsp; control are doing nothing. Nor is anything moving if I manually load a G code sequence and run it, or manually feed single g code instructions- G1 X2.00 ...or whatever. However,using G28 X, Y&nbsp; or Z (or Just G28) the machine will correctly go back to park position. So the hardware is OK,</p><p>I&#039;ve also confirmed with a scope all the correct pulses are present when parking- but a big nothing for any other operation.</p><p>This would appear to be an issue with Repetier and the firmware (yes - I have tried many configurations tweeks in the config.H file&nbsp; and the 115200 baud rate!) </p><p> Very strange....I&#039;m using Arduino Mega 2560/ Ramps 1.4/ Repetier 1.0.6 and marlin firmware- </p><p>Has anyone wlese had this kind of issue? Any help out there?</p>]]></content>
